Quinnipiac University Student Nurses’ Association donates 20 blankets to New Reach of New Haven to help those in need.

North Haven, CT – The Quinnipiac University Student Nurses’ Association (QSNA) has donated 20 blankets to New Reach of New Haven, which works to inspire independence for those affected by homelessness and poverty through housing and support.

QSNA president Charles Sharkey and Emmi Long, the association’s Junior class representative, (pictured) made the delivery today.

“Right now, during this national pandemic, is the time more than ever to reach out and lend a helping hand to those in need,” Sharkey said.

About 30 nursing students helped put together blanket kits purchased by QSNA over the weekend.
